Overview
The DC Department of Transportation (DDOT) is a vital agency responsible for managing and maintaining the transportation infrastructure in Washington D.C., including streets, sidewalks, bridges, and traffic signals. As a key component of the DMV's transportation network, DDOT plays a crucial role in ensuring the safe and efficient movement of people and goods throughout the region. With a focus on innovative solutions and community engagement, DDOT is committed to providing top-notch transportation services and resources to residents and visitors alike. From road construction and maintenance to traffic management and public transportation, DDOT's work has a direct impact on the daily lives of those living and working in the DMV. ⚙️ How It Works
How it works — DDOT is the lead agency responsible for the planning, design, construction, and maintenance of the District's transportation infrastructure. The agency is divided into several divisions, including the Traffic Management division, the Road Construction division, and the Public Transportation division. Each division plays a critical role in ensuring the safe and efficient movement of people and goods throughout the city. For example, the Traffic Management division uses advanced technology, such as Intelligent Transportation Systems, to optimize traffic flow and reduce congestion.
📊 Key Facts & Numbers
Key facts — DDOT has implemented a range of sustainable transportation initiatives. The agency oversees the operation of the DC Circulator bus system and the Capital Bikeshare program. DDOT has also implemented a range of sustainable transportation initiatives, including the use of electric vehicles and green infrastructure.
